Minimum Monthly Maintenance Needs Allowance (effective … WebData from the National Hospital Ambulatory Medical Care Survey, 2024. The overall emergency department (ED) visit rate (39 visits per 100 persons) and visit rates by metropolitan statistical areas did not change between 2007 and 2024. The ED visit rate was highest for infants under age 1 year (101 visits per 100 infants) followed by adults aged ... WebGeneral fertility rate: Number of births per 1,000 women aged 15–44. Her son needs hearing aids that she said cost $2,500 apiece without insurance. cracked screen for computerWeb20. aug 2024 · Please note, there is no maximum penalty period. The state in which you reside has an average monthly cost of $4,000 for nursing home care and you gifted $60,000 during the look-back period. This means you will be ineligible for Medicaid for 15 months ($60,000 gifted divided by $4,000 average monthly cost = 15 months). cracked screen apple watch
